WebApr 14, 2024 · Suhas Rao (2016 Fellow) recently learned that he was awarded a 2024 Hertz Foundation Fellowship. The Hertz fellowship will support his research at Stanford, where he is pursuing an MD/PhD in biophysics. Suhas graduated from Harvard University where he worked at the Broad Institute and became interested in genomics.
